Arancini Con Mary Recipe

Inspired by Risotto
Time1h
Serves4

Crispy risotto balls filled with mozzarella and served with marinara.

Method

Preparation Steps

  1. 1

    Cook the Risotto

    In a large pot, heat a tablespoon of o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ic, sauté until translucent. Add the risotto rice and stir for 1-2 minutes. Gradually add water or chicken broth, one cup at a time, stirring constantly until the liquid is absorbed and the rice is cooked al dente. This should take about 18-20 minutes. Stir in the grated Parmesan cheese, salt, and pepper. Remove from heat and let it cool.

  2. 2

    Form the Balls

    Once the risotto has cooled, take a small amount of the mixture in your hands, flatten it slightly, and place a cube of mozzarella in the center. Mold the rice around the cheese and roll it into a ball. Repeat with the remaining mixture.

  3. 3

    Bread the Arancini

    Set up a breading station: place flour in one bowl, beaten eggs in another, and breadcrumbs in a third. Roll each risotto ball first in flour, then dip in egg, and finally coat with breadcrumbs.

  4. 4

    Fry the Arancini

    In a deep pot, heat the vegetable oil to 350°F (175°C). Carefully add the breaded risotto balls in batches and fry until golden brown, about 3-4 minutes. Remove and drain on paper towels.

  5. 5

    Serve

    Serve the crispy arancini hot with marinara sauce on the side for dipping.
